Four outstanding Harris County Department of Education (HCDE) teachers were recently recognized for making lasting impacts to learners, joining others across the region highlighted as top educators this week.
The star teachers, who work at HCDE’s four special schools, were recognized with hundreds of other educators at the Houston Area Alliance of Black School Educators (HAABSE) 39th Annual Outstanding Teacher Awards and Recognition Ceremony on Feb. 12. Each was nominated by their respective campus principal and selected for work done to impact students in their communities.
HCDE’s 2026 were: Christina Aggison (Academic and Behavior School West), Zachary Bradford (Fortis Academy), Jim Vela (ABS East) and Chelsea Bryant (Highpoint School East).
